SOLAS Chapter II-1, Regulation 3-5:
"From 1 January 2011, for all ships, new installation of materials which
contain asbestos shall be prohibited."
MSC.1/Circ.1379:
"In the context of this regulation, "new installation of materials containing asbestos"
means any new physical installation on board. Any material purchased prior to 1 January
2011 being kept in the ship's store or in the shipyard for a ship under construction, should
not be permitted to be installed after 1 January 2011 as a working part."
IACS SC249:
Unified Interpretations
SOLAS II-1, Regulation 3-5
1. Verification that "new installation of materials which contain asbestos" under
SOLAS II-1/3-5 is not made on ships requires the Recognized Organization to review
asbestos-free declarations and supporting documentation for the structure, machinery,
electrical installations and equipment covered by the SOLAS Convention, which is to
be provided to the Recognized Organization by shipyards, repair yards, and
equipment manufacturers taking into account appendix 8 of the 2011 Guidelines for the
development of the inventory of hazardous materials (resolution MEPC.197(62)) for:
- new construction (keel laid, or at a similar stage of construction) on or after
1 July 2012;
- conversions (contract date for the conversion or, in the absence
of a contract, the date on which the work identifiable with the
specific conversion begins) on or after 1 July 2012.
MSC.1/Circ.1379
2. The phrase "new installation of materials containing asbestos" in MSC.1/Circ.1379:
- means that material used (i.e. repaired, replaced, maintained or added) as
a working part of the ship as per Annex 1 which is installed on or after 1 July 2012
is required to be documented with an asbestos-free declaration. The Recognized
Organization will, in consultation with the Company's nominated person responsible
to control asbestos-containing material onboard as per the Safety Management System
in accordance with MSC/Circ.1045, audit this documentation during annual safety
construction and safety equipment surveys; and
- does not preclude the stowage of material which contains asbestos onboard (e.g.
spare parts existing on board as of 1 July 2012).
3. The phrase "should not be permitted to be installed after 1 January 2011 as a working
part" in MSC.1/Circ.1379 means that replacement, maintenance or addition of materials
used for the structure, machinery, electrical installations and equipment covered by the
SOLAS Convention which contain asbestos is prohibited.
